The Roots of Webcam Entertainment

The inception of live webcam entertainment can be traced back to the burgeoning days of the early internet, where the collision of nascent video technology and streaming protocols engendered a novel form of interactive entertainment. Initially, the capabilities were limited, both in terms of the bandwidth available to the average user and the sophistication of the hardware and software. Live streaming, in its embryonic stage, was a patchwork of rudimentary video streams that were often plagued with latency issues and low-resolution images. Over time, these early experiments laid the groundwork for a seismic shift in how people would come to consume media and interact with content creators. As the internet matured, so too did webcam history, evolving from these crude beginnings into the polished and multifaceted platforms that dominate today's market. A media historian or a technology analyst examining this trajectory would note the pivotal role played by advances in streaming protocols, which vastly improved the stability and quality of live streams. This transformation has not only advanced the technical side of webcam entertainment but has also redefined the landscape of interactive entertainment as a whole, encouraging the involvement and investment of viewers in real-time, a feature that continues to underpin the popularity of this medium.

Technological Leap Forward

The rapid advancements in technology have been pivotal in the explosive growth of live webcam entertainment. Key to this evolution has been the dramatic increase in broadband internet speeds, which has made high-definition video streaming a reality for a global audience. The integration of video compression techniques has further enabled the transmission of crisp, clear images with minimal latency, ensuring that viewers can enjoy a seamless, high-quality experience that was unimaginable just a decade ago.

Moreover, the expansion of bandwidth capabilities has been a game-changer for both consumers and providers of live webcam entertainment. With the capacity to handle more data at faster rates, the result is an enriched real-time interaction that fosters a sense of immediacy and intimacy between performers and their audience. Streaming services have capitalized on these advancements, offering platforms that support interactive features such as live chat, tipping, and even virtual reality, further enhancing the viewer experience.

As the industry continues to grow, it is anticipated that these technical improvements will not only expand the reach of live webcam entertainment but also democratize its creation and consumption. Interactivity and User Engagement

The meteoric rise in the popularity of live webcam entertainment is closely tied to the unique level of interactivity it offers. Audience participation has become a cornerstone of this digital phenomenon, allowing viewers to influence the content in real-time. This real-time engagement provides a sense of immediacy and connection that is largely absent from traditional media, where the audience is a passive consumer rather than an active participant. Interactive platforms in the realm of live webcam entertainment have revolutionized the user interface, making it more intuitive and responsive, thus enhancing the overall user experience.

From a psychological perspective, the act of engaging with entertainers and other viewers in virtual communities satisfies a fundamental human need for social interaction and belonging. Behavioral psychologists with a focus on digital media interaction have noted that such interactive experiences can generate a sense of empowerment and agency among users, as they feel their presence and choices directly impact the environment they are immersed in. User experience designers have taken note of these psychological underpinnings, ensuring that the platforms support a level of user interface sophistication that fosters deep connections and sustained engagement. It is this blend of technology and psychology that underpins the thriving ecosystem of live webcam entertainment, making it a unique and compelling sector of the digital entertainment industry.

Monetization and the Economy of Webcam Entertainment

The live webcam entertainment industry has undergone significant transformation with the advent of sophisticated e-commerce platforms. A multitude of monetization strategies have been instrumental in shaping the sector's financial landscape. Direct viewer contributions have emerged as a pivotal revenue source; fans willingly tip performers during live sessions, incentivizing personalized interactions. The subscription model, akin to premium services in other digital ecosystems, offers viewers exclusive content and benefits, creating a steady income stream for creators. Advertising, too, plays a role, albeit smaller compared to user-driven revenues, by providing additional financial support through sponsored content and brand partnerships. These varied approaches to monetization reflect a dynamic digital economy that thrives on innovation and user engagement. Moreover, the business models born from these practices illustrate a broader trend in the entertainment industry, where creators leverage digital platforms to carve out sustainable careers. Cultural Impact and Ethical Considerations

Live webcam entertainment has carved out a significant niche in the realm of digital media, leaving a profound cultural impact that reverberates through various aspects of societal influence. As accessibility to this form of entertainment has expanded, it has democratized the way people connect and interact, transcending traditional boundaries and creating a global platform for self-expression and cultural exchange. On one hand, it has empowered performers by providing a venue for autonomy and creative freedom, while on the other, it has raised substantial ethical considerations that require careful deliberation.

Privacy concerns are at the forefront of the ethical debate surrounding live webcam entertainment. With the increasing ubiquity of webcams in homes and the ease with which digital content can be disseminated, the need for robust data protection measures has never been more pressing. Individuals participating in this industry often grapple with the potential risks to their personal privacy, not to mention the broader implications of data security in an age where cyber threats are ever-present.

Content regulation also poses a complex challenge, balancing the freedom of expression against the protection of vulnerable groups and the prevention of illegal activities. The task of regulating content that is both diverse and dynamic demands a nuanced approach to ensure that freedom of expression is not unduly restricted, while still maintaining a safe and ethical online environment. Sociologists and digital privacy experts play a pivotal role in shaping the discussion around these issues, offering insights into the cultural ramifications and proposing frameworks for responsible governance and ethical standards within the industry.
